Complaints or concerns
We always aim for your experience with RDA to be a positive one. However, if this is not the case, it is important that concerns are shared.
Where possible, we encourage individuals to resolve any disagreements directly between those involved. If this cannot be achieved, concerns about your experience with a local RDA Group should, in the first instance, be raised with the Group Chair. If the issue remains unresolved, or if the complaint relates to the Group Chair, it should be escalated to the County or Regional Chair.
